Embark on whimsical adventures with your hosts Paul Carmichael and Allan Lear, carrying on the legacy of their friend, the magnificent Tony Slattery!. Each episode, they dive into delightful discussions, often accompanied by a special guest, as they navigate the quirky wonders of the Dewey Decimal System—guided by their magical (and rather tatty) bingo machine, voiced by the legendary Stephen Fry!... more

Robin Askwith- "Is He Talking About Dwarves?"
Q: Did the fact that you got polio send you off in a different direction?
Yes, it gave me drive, but not at the time because I just had to try harder.
Simon McCoy- "The Look Of Just Sheer Bloody Horror"
Q: What do you think about the current political leaders?
It's beyond parody and understanding; we're living in a time of career politicians without conviction.
Simon McCoy- "The Look Of Just Sheer Bloody Horror"
Q: How did you manage to follow etiquette as a Royal Correspondent?
I didn't always manage it, especially when mishaps like the fire extinguisher incident happened.
Sylvester McCoy- "Rather Than Wear A Skirt..."
Q: Is there any temptation to write a biography, Sylvester, of the family and get everything out there for you?
Yes, I did actually try once quite a few years ago to start it. But then I got to a point and I don't know why...
Sylvester McCoy- "Rather Than Wear A Skirt..."
Q: Can I ask them, because we're talking about law of central government, but when I think of you as a performer, anarchy comes to mind. What was it like performing during those anarchistic days?
Yes, especially Tizwas, because that was anarchistic. I used to meet on Friday night in the bar, everyone got drunk, and in the morning had a hangover.
